Hong Kong Gold Cup Form Guide & Tips
(1) Romantic Warrior (Best Bet – $1.10)
One of the best horses in the world, hence the $1.10 odds. He made it three straight wins with a comfortable victory last start, and his only recent failure, which was a second placing, came on a dirt track.
He’s an absolute superstar, and the former Cox Plate winner should score another impressive victory, so he’s the anchor in all bets.
(2) Voyage Bubble (Best Each Way – $7.00)
Voyage Bubble would have many more wins had it not been for Romantic Warrior. He has 12 placings to his name, and although he’s still a 12-time winner, he could have had more.
He comes off a third placing behind the favourite, so he has ground to make up, but he’s being respected at $7, so include him in each-way bets.
(3) Beauty Joy ($71.00)
His best days are behind him, which is why he’s paying big odds. He’s guaranteed a top six finish, but that’s where the positives end.
He would need to find 5-6 lengths just to have a chance of finishing in the top 2/3.
(4) My Wish (Best Roughie – $11.00)
The five-year-old ran fourth against a similar field in the Steward’s Cup, which was a solid effort.
He’s capable of pulling off a big upset, and there has been steady betting support at $11, so he’s a live chance of an upset.
$2.10 for the place is a solid bet, and he can beat Voyage Bubble home.
(5) Ensued ($51.00)
His best form came much earlier in his career, and we can’t see that form returning. The inside draw is ideal, but it won’t matter much in the small field.
He is better than Beauty Joy and Winning Wing, so include him in first fours.
(6) Winning Wing ($101.00)
Winning form but massive odds. Facing a huge rise in class and we don’t expect him to handle it.
